Some individuals get up from sleep more frequently to urinate during the night. Children with OSA generally have puffy adenoids and tonsils. Surgical elimination of the tonsils and adenoids is a recommended procedure in youngsters with OSA that are above the age of two. Though there are some exemptions, surgical elimination of the tonsils and adenoids has actually been revealed to cure bed wetting in greater than 60% of children. Fesoterodine belongs to a larger class of medications known as antimuscarinics. These representatives assist control unintended peeing by blocking receptors in the bladder that, when turned on, inform it to agreement, a vital physiological part of peeing. The bladder has muscle mass that tighten when you require to urinate. When the bladder muscle mass tighten up, pee is displaced of your bladder through a tube called the urethra. At the very same time, sphincter muscles around the urethra loosen up to allow the pee Browse this site out of your body.
